Where I work, we fabricate "stump boards" or residual limb boards for wheelchairs to position and support a below knee amputee's residual limb. You can use tri-wall or several layers of thick cardboard (so it doesn't bend), eggcrate foam, and cover with stockinette. The board is placed between the wheelchair cushion and the wheelchair.
